Boyce Lumber has been in Missoula for a very long time. They have upgraded to a new building and have a great staff on-hand to help you with all of your needs. They carry all sorts of lumber, cabinets, windows and doors. Their prices are very competitive with the big box stores.
PROS: Easy to get to; good parking.
CONS: Not as big of selection as Home Depot.
more